What We Know
According to the police report, an 82-year-old man was crossing near 5th Avenue and 60th Street in Brooklyn on a Monday afternoon when a northbound motorcycle rider hit him head-on. The rider did not have a valid license. The impact caused fatal head injuries, and the pedestrian died at the scene.
